Abstract:

When it comes to travelling by cars, mishaps and unwanted incidents such as tyre puncture, low air pressure in tyre are extremely common. A conventional carjacking system makes use of mechanical advantage to lift the cars. Despite the mechanical advantage jacking up a car is a very difficult task for many people especially women and elderly people. The objective of this project is develop a new carjacking system in order to make the operation easier, safer and more reliable in order to save individuals from unnecessary expenditure of energy and reduce health risks especially backache problems. In the context of this particular project, the newly developed scissor jack uses a 12 V DC motor as the prime mover which works using the car battery. The motor is connected to the lead screw of the jack through reduction gear, so as the motor starts, the pinion is rotates with a torque equal to the motor torque. Since the pinion is in mesh with the gear (double the number of teeths in pinion) in the lead screw, the driven gear starts rotating with a multiplied torque, thereby lifting the car. The developed system also has a provision for inflating the tyre, which is used when the air pressure in the tyre is lesser than ideal conditions. The system uses a reciprocating type compressor which works on the 12 V supply. The main advantage of this system is that we can use it whenever we requires.
